Technical Field

[0001] This invention relates to the field of heat resistance technology for insulating protective covers, specifically a testing device for transparent insulating protective covers. Background Technology

[0002] Transparent insulating protective covers are widely used in the power industry and other fields, and are commonly used at the terminals of surge arresters. They can effectively prevent and avoid power outages and electric shocks caused by damage to power facilities due to various reasons (human contact, electricity theft, contact with small animals or debris, condensation flashover, pollution flashover, salt spray, acid rain and chemical corrosion, etc.) caused by the previously exposed terminals of power equipment. This avoids various losses. Its heat resistance directly determines the safety and service life of use. Therefore, heat resistance testing before leaving the factory is an essential procedure.

[0003] Existing heat resistance testing devices for transparent insulating protective covers have many drawbacks in practical use. For example, a heat resistance performance testing device for insulating protective covers of drop-out arresters (publication number CN114594128B) involves cumbersome loading and unloading operations, requiring workers to insert their hands into the test chamber to complete positioning and disassembly. The high temperature inside the test chamber can easily cause burns to workers, posing a certain safety hazard. Secondly, the disassembly of the insulating protective cover requires the cumbersome process of removing each positioning piece individually, which is time-consuming and labor-intensive, resulting in low overall efficiency of the testing process.

[0004] Based on this, a transparent insulating protective cover testing device is now provided, which can eliminate the drawbacks of existing devices. Summary of the Invention

[0042] The above embodiments disclose a transparent insulating protective cover testing device, the specific working principle and process of which are as follows: S1: The staff first opens the box door 3. During the opening process, the connecting rod 1 6 will pull the connecting rod 2 8. The connecting rod 2 8 will drive the placement positioning component 10 to move along the track of the guide rail 1 7 to the outside of the test box 1. When the placement positioning component 10 has not yet moved above the rack plate 9, the rotation of the box door 3 will stop. S2: Place the heads of several insulating protective covers against the placement plate 11, then align the holes of the insulating protective covers with the positioning rod 14 and insert them. During the insertion process, support rod 18 and support rod 29 first move closer to the positioning rod 14. After support rod 18 and support rod 219 enter the insulating protective cover, they are reset under the action of the spring and fixed inside the insulating protective cover. This quickly completes the positioning and fixing of the insulating protective cover, and the operation is quick and convenient. S3: The staff rotates the door 3 until it closes with the test chamber 1. During the rotation of the door 3, the door 3, through the first link 6 and the second link 8, causes the placement and positioning component 10 to move synchronously into the test chamber 1 with the insulating protective cover, thus completing the placement of the insulating protective cover. S4: Start the heating fan 2 to heat the inside of the test chamber 1. The infrared detector 4 collects the deformation data generated by the insulating protective cover under heat and transmits it to the controller. The temperature detector 5 transmits data to the controller to monitor the temperature inside the test chamber 1 at all times. S5: After the insulation cover test is completed, the staff opens the box door 3 again. During the rotation of the box door 3, the positioning component 10 is simultaneously placed and moves along the track of guide rail 7 towards the outside of the test box 1. When gear 17 moves above rack plate 9, the box door 3 is rotated again, causing gear 17 to rotate. The rotation of gear 17 drives the rotating shaft 16 and positioning rod 14 to rotate, causing the insulation cover to gradually tilt. At the same time, during the rotation of positioning rod 14, connecting rod 3 15 cooperates with push ring 22 to tilt. As the positioning rod 14 slides, the push ring 22 will press the second support rod 19 during the sliding process. At this time, the second support rod 19 is pressed down into the second guide rail 20, which at the same time drives the first support rod 18 to press down, automatically releasing the positioning and fixing of the first support rod 18 and the second support rod 19 to the insulating protective cover. With the rotation of the positioning rod 14, the insulating protective cover will gradually fall down under the action of gravity, and the push ring 22 will also cooperate to push the insulating protective cover down. The staff can place a storage box at the falling point in advance to facilitate the insulating protective cover falling into the storage box. The process does not require manual release of the positioning module. During the rotation of the box door 3, the mechanical structure works together to automatically release the insulation protective cover. There is no need for manual hands to enter the test box 1 to release the insulation protective cover, which avoids the risk of workers being burned and makes unloading faster and more convenient. When reloading, after rotating the door 3 to a certain range, the gear 17 retracts to the back of the rack plate 9, and the rotating shaft 16 is driven to reset under the action of the coil spring. Through the limiting chamfer of the placement plate 11, the positioning rod 14 can only rotate to a certain tilt angle, and the push ring 22 also returns to its original position. Then, the insulating protective cover can be loaded according to the above steps. The loading is also carried out near the outlet of the test box 1, without the need for the staff to put their hands into the test box 1. The loading is quick and convenient, and also safer.
